package: maelstrom version: 1.4.3-L3.0.6-10 severity: serious
Recently maelstrom moved from non-free to main. Unfortunately when a package makes such a move without a new "upstream" version the orig.tar.gz stays in non-free leaving an incomplete source package in main.
After asking in debian-ftp I have been told that the reccomended soloution to this is to upload a new upstream version. If there is not a true new upstream version ready for upload then a fake new upstream version (e.g. 1.4.3-L3.0.6+main ) should be created.
